Burns, Michael

Notes: A suite of ten silver gelatin contact prints mounted on acid-free museum board with a window overmat. These 8 by 10 photographs were made early in Burns' career, when he worked with a large-format view camera and belong to a series of detailed, enigmatic architectural studies exploring the play of oblique light and shadow on objects sitting on his studio floor.

Burns (b. 1942) is from Lubbock, Texas. He earned a BFA in painting at the University of Washington and an MFA at the University of Massachusetts, Amherst. He now lives in the Pacific Northwest and has exhibited in many museums in the region. He is married to the photographer Marsha Burns.

Silver gelatin prints, 8 by 10 inches. Mats, 17 by 14 inches. With two separate printed sheets laid in, one serving as the title page and the other as a colophon. The whole enclosed in an 18 by 16 by 2-1/2 inch clamshell box covered in coarse cloth.

This is one of 45 copies (there were also six proofs). The colophon is signed and numbered as are the versos of each mat.

Edition + Condition: The images and mats are fine. The clamshell box has a bit of soiling to the corners and a bit of fading.

Publication: Seattle, WA: (the artist), 1981.
